Better Makers: Robert Redford and Sibylle Szaggars Redford Honored at Smith Nature Symposium & Benefit

On Friday, June 1, Academy Award-winning actor, director, and environmentalist Robert Redford and his wife, Sibylle Szaggars Redford, a multimedia environmental artist, were honored at Ryerson Woods’ 35th Annual Smith Nature Symposium & Benefit at the Brushwood Center. With record-breaking attendance, the event brought in more than $250,000 for the Brushwood Center. For years the Redfords have […]

Better Makers: Chicago Zoological Society’s Whirl Gala Raises $1.3 Million for Brookfield Zoo

Over 525 guests gathered at Brookfield Zoo on April 28 for the Chicago Zoological Society’s 37th annual Whirl fundraiser. This year’s event raised more than $1.3 million in support of the animals at Brookfield Zoo in addition to the Chicago Zoological Society’s conservation, education, and community outreach programs.
